Maple Hall (c. 1850) - Historic Estate & Business Opportunity in the Shenandoah Valley - Greek Revival masterpiece offers history, architectural interest, and business opportunity situated on 7.65 acres at the high-visibility crossroads of U.S. Route 11 and Exit 195 of Interstates 81 and 64 just outside of Lexington, Virginia.This remarkable historic estate centers arounds its grand two-story brick mansion with English basement, featuring gorgeous original details like its giant Doric columns, Flemish bond brickwork, 10-over-10 sash windows, walnut interior doors, heart pine floors, and decorative fireplace mantels throughout.
The main mansion includes up to 14 one-bedroom suites and two additional half baths, supported by modern amenities such as a full commercial-grade kitchen, large dining room, laundry facilities, sprinkler and security systems, public water and sewer, and beautiful surrounding grounds that include a swimming pool and serene pond. Maple Hall is complemented by two additional brick buildings with flexible space: - The Clayton House, built in 1820, is the oldest original structure on the estate and currently features three one-bedroom suites with three full baths. - The Pond House, carefully constructed prior to 1990 to resemble its historic surroundings, overlooks the pond with two one-bedroom suites and four two-bedroom suites with a total of six full baths. Currently zoned Agricultural Transitional, Maple Hall and its complex of architecturally stunning spaces offers exciting possibility to be permitted or zoned for a boutique inn, private retreat, event venue, or educational facility. This irreplaceable property listed on the National Register of Historic Places and the Virginia Historic Landmarks Registry is set in an important historical corridor among notable nearby landmarks like Sam Houston's birthplace, Wade's Mill, the home of Cyrus McCormick and natural treasures like the Blue Ridge Parkway, Goshen Pass, and Natural Bridge.
